Lunch at the Buddah Bar, London


Yesterday I was asked to go and have lunch at the Buddah Bar in Knightsbridge.  I was intrigued to go and see what they would be doing for a lunch menu and the only Buddah Bar I knew was in Paris! 




I arrived slightly early and was pleasantly surprised by the lovely staff. All very chatty and shown to a lovely table by the window.  Jason Goddard joined me (the lovely General Manager) and the waiter talked us through the menu.  I chose the Bento platter that they do.  I have had really good Bento Boxes around London and I have to say this one beat them all hands down.  The food was divine.  I chose tempura prawns to start with and it then had wok fried beef with rice and miso soup.  The perfect size for lunch.  

The staff are incredibly polite and very well trained in their knowledge of the menu etc.  

The Buddha Bar's lunch menu is something that I cannot recommend highly enough and the atmosphere in the restaurant leaves you feeling rested and ready to take on the rest of the day. 

If you are looking for something different for lunch then this is the place.
